Wikipedia, viewed April 22, 2016 (Sir William Fletcher Barrett FRS FRSE MRIA MIEE FPS (10 February 1844 in Kingston, Jamaica - 26 May 1925 in London) was an English physicist and parapsychologist. Barrett took chemistry and physics at the Royal College of Chemistry and then became the science master at the London International College (1867-9) before becoming assistant to John Tyndall at the Royal Institution (1863-1866). Also taught at the Royal School of Naval Architecture. In 1873 he became Professor of Experimental Physics at the Royal College of Science for Ireland. He was elected a Fellow of the Royal Society in June 1899 and was also a fellow of the Royal Society of Edinburgh and the Royal Dublin Society. He was knighted in 1912. Founder of the Society for Psychical Research (SPR) as well as of the American Society for Psychical Research.)
